As reminder: STIX fonts
(http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/STIX_Fonts_project) are a large collection
of Times-like math fonts, created by several publishing houses in a
rather slow process. A year ago, 1.0 was relased and now with 1.1b1 is
finally released. Seemingly, one can now use it directly such that one
does not need the XITS fonts anymore. (Cf. http://typophile.com/node/71171)

 From the release notes:

"What is new in this release?
The original Version 1.0 STIX was packaged as 29 distinct font files.
Version 1.1.0-­‐beta1 provides the same set of
glyphs packaged as a set of 4 text fonts and 1 symbol font. This new
packaging will facilitate the use of the font on more
desktop applications, and will specifically allow the symbol font to be
used in recent versions of the Microsoft Word Equation Editor."
